POSITION SUMMARY
Masters core construction principles and demonstrates a solid understanding of how projects come together from early concepts through execution. Builds credibility as a reliable team member within McCownGordon and across the trade partner community, strengthening and expanding existing industry relationships. Develops a strong understanding of building systems and applies that knowledge when reviewing, interpreting, and analyzing trade partner and supplier proposals. Engages with partners to clarify scope and ensure alignment, contributing to well-informed and accurate estimate development.
P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ES
- Estimating, Preconstruction & Project Development
- Supports the Lead Estimator in setting up the estimate.
- Demonstrates strong working knowledge of company estimating platforms and systems, using them effectively to contribute to accurate and consistent estimate development.
- Expands understanding of preconstruction processes by applying foundational concepts to a wider range of project conditions and scopes.
- Attends and participates in project meetings and produces meeting minutes.
- May pursue cross-training opportunities across the organization to strengthen understanding of project and field execution.
- Manages RFIs, Prebid notes and questions.
- Presents information to internal McCownGordon team efficiently.
- Attends trade partner networking events.
- Buils and maintains relationships with trade partners through events, solicitation and scope review process.
- Trade Partner Bidding
- Independently manages assigned trade scopes from solicitation through bid analysis, with oversight from the Lead Estimator.
- Collects and analyzes all proposals (including labor hours, material and equipment) from trade partners and vendors ensuring alignment with bid packages, project design, and specifications while identifying any gaps or inconsistencies.
- Cofirms that proposed materials meet project requirements and bring forward considerations that may impact cost, availability, or constructability.
- Bid Preparation and Quantity Survey
- Follows up with trade partners prior to bidding to determine whether they are participating in the bid.
- Populates trade partner and supplier contact information to the bid tabs.
- Aids Lead Estimator in populating scope content for the bid tab sheets and analyzing bids.
- Shares knowledge and trains others in various Quantity Takeoff methods and proper organization of electronic data.
- Reviews the complete set of documents and the appropriate items that have been quantified.
M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S
- Bachelor’s Degree in Construction Management, Engineering, or related field, or equivalent combination of education, training, and experience.
- 2+ years commercial construction in estimating or project management.
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office products.
